What will the apprentice be doing?


Your primary responsibilities will include conducting market research, monitoring marketing campaigns, writing marketing content, assisting with promotional activities, liaising with customers and external agencies, designing print marketing materials, working with local charities and school sponsorships, and learning best SEO practices.

You will also contribute to social media content creation and advertising, as well as pay-per-click advertising.

  • Conduct thorough market research to identify the target audience's needs, preferences, and behaviours.
  • Analyse competitor activities and industry trends to gain insights and inform marketing strategies and plans.
  • Monitor the progress and results of marketing campaigns, gathering data to help improve overall performance.
  • Assist in the creation of marketing content for various channels, including website text, promotional materials, and advertisements.
  • Collaborate with internal teams and external agencies to coordinate promotional activities and campaigns.
  • Design and order a range of print marketing materials, ensuring brand consistency and quality.
  • Work closely with local charities and establish school sponsorships to support community engagement initiatives.
  • Learn and implement best practices for search engine optimization (SEO) to enhance online visibility.
  • Contribute to the creation of engaging social media content and assist in managing social media advertising campaigns.
  • Assist in managing payperclick (PPC) advertising campaigns, including keyword research and ad copywriting.

What training will the apprentice take and what qualification will the apprentice get at the end?

Level 3 Digital Marketer apprenticeship standard:

Knowledge Module 1:
Principles of Coding (for level 3 Digital Marketer Apprenticeship).

Knowledge Module 2:
Marketing Principles (for Level 3 Digital Marketer).

Knowledge Module 3:
Digital Marketing Business Principle (for level 3 Digital Marketer Apprenticeship).

  • You will receive full training and support from the Just IT Apprenticeship team to increase your skills.
  • Your training will include gaining internationally recognised Level 3 qualification.
  • Functional Skills in maths and English if required.
